Here are a couple of Pics of my build in Progress from my E+1.
DT rims will replace the giant OEM, still need to choose the hubs.
Added in Hope tech 4 V4 brakes, Oneup components seat post will replace the Giant one with a YEP components lever it works in all directions). Getting the hose in through the engin bay is a bit of a head ache.
And Ive had the Fast Coil for a few months in place of the X2. I'll also be adding an XTR shifter and derailer ( left over from previous bike) to replace the XT set that already taken a beating

Been rude of me not to share a picture of mine, another happy E+ 1 rider up top of the Ochils in Stirlingshire on Tuesday morning. XL, stock except for 210 dropper, Hayes dominion A4 brakes (I simply cannot use another brake, they are so good), new rotors (the Shimano ones were awful), 60mm rise bars, Hope 155 cranks, 800wh battery.

The DH casing maxxgrip shorty is probably rather overkill for a front, and it is draggy as hell, not helped by the Hillbilly grid gravity T9 rear either! Jesus they lose momentum fast, but, you know... gggrrrrrriiiipppp

Gotta love the Reign E+ Slow as molasses on the straight, but a goddamn demon on the downhills!
Here's mine, changes are Schwalbe Magic Mary on the front, and Big Betty on the rear, Carbon Wheels from Blue Flow, Hope Pro 5 ebike hubs, Hope rotors, Chris King valves, SRAM X0 T-Type groupset, and an Öhlins TTX22m.2 coil shock, oh and a Rimpact insert in the rear.
